MySQL数据库入门教程:关系型DBMS详解

需积分: 1 5 下载量 126 浏览量 更新于2024-08-04 1 收藏 121B TXT 举报
"mysql数据库开发教程-mysql数据库,包含数据库视频的百度网盘分享链接,提供下载。" 在本文中,我们将深入探讨MySQL数据库系统,它是一个广泛使用的关系型数据库管理系统(RDBMS),由MySQL AB公司创建,目前归Oracle公司所有。MySQL因其高效、灵活和开源的特点,在Web应用领域中被广泛应用。 1. **MySQL简介** - MySQL是一个开源的数据库解决方案,它的设计目标是提供快速、稳定和易于管理的数据库服务。它支持SQL语言,这是访问和操作数据库的标准语言。 - 关系型数据库管理系统(RDBMS)的核心特性在于其基于表格的数据组织方式,每个表之间可以建立关联,以实现数据的复杂查询和操作。 2. **MySQL的优势** - **速度与灵活性**:MySQL通过将数据分布在多个表中,提高了查询速度和系统的灵活性。这种结构使得数据的管理和更新更为高效。 - **低成本**:MySQL采用双授权政策,即有社区版(免费)和商业版(付费)。社区版满足了许多中小型网站的需求,降低了企业的数据库管理成本。 - **可移植性**:MySQL的源代码用C和C++编写,这使得它能在多种操作系统和硬件平台上运行,包括Linux、Windows和Unix等。 3. **SQL语言** - SQL(Structured Query Language)是用于处理关系数据库的语言,包括数据查询、数据插入、更新和删除,以及数据库模式的创建和修改等功能。在MySQL中,用户可以通过SQL语句进行数据操作。 4. **C++和MySQL** - 尽管MySQL主要使用C和C++进行开发,但开发者也可以使用C++来编写应用程序,与MySQL数据库进行交互。MySQL提供了一套C++ API,使得开发者能方便地集成数据库功能到C++程序中。 5. **分享链接** - 提供的百度网盘链接(https://pan.baidu.com/s/1kvSVg-3j2PQk7hdaPawM_A,提取码:u3ds)包含有关MySQL数据库开发的视频教程,对于初学者来说,这是一个很好的学习资源,可以帮助理解MySQL的基础概念和操作。 MySQL数据库因其易用性、高效性和开源特性,在全球范围内广受欢迎。对于开发者来说,掌握MySQL技能能够有效地支持Web应用程序的开发和管理。通过上述的数据库视频教程,学习者可以系统地了解MySQL,并提升自己的数据库管理能力。